Here is a visual representation of the latest stats regarding Android’s traction in the 18 months since debut.
Key figures from the statistics:
-Google rapidly produces updates to the Android platform; often times OEMs and carriers struggle to keep up with software updates for consumer devices. Many factors attribute to this like phone processor limitations or custom user interfaces.
-According to AdMob, Android is first in total Web & App usage in the U.S. and second in smartphone sales behind RIM’s Blackberry.
-More than one billion miles have been navigated with Google Maps Navigation.
-Google experienced a 5x growth in mobile search (from 2008-2010).
-Last month we told you Google was seeing more than 60k daily activations, that number has now jumped over 100k.
-There are 60 compatible devices, 59 carriers, 48 countries, and 21 OEMs supporting Android.
-Android has more than 50,000 Android Apps with more than 180,000 developers.
